Goa, April 18 -- A monsoon preparedness meeting for South Goa district was chaired by Collector Egna Cleetus, with senior officials from various departments in attendance.

During the meeting, authorities directed Sub-Divisional Magistrates (SDMs) to deploy talathis to identify flood-prone areas and unsafe structures across the district. The move aims to mitigate risks and ensure timely preventive measures ahead of the monsoon season.

Departments were also instructed to carry out inspections of drainage systems and nallas within the next month and submit detailed reports for necessary action.
